Timberland retail partner closing 12 UK stores
23/01/2020
The closure was announced by local media after staff at a Norwich, England, store were given the news. Norwich media shared a statement from Timberland, which explained the decision came after 73 Retail filed for CVA (company voluntary arrangement) last November in response to “tough market conditions, industry volatility and business trends”.
According to the statement, this has led 73 Retail to close half of the Timberland stores they run in the UK, as well as other brand stores including The North Face and Havaianas.
Twelve stores will continue to trade under a new business entity and 73 Retail will eventually go into administration, the statement said. In the UK, Timberland continues to trade through its own 25 stores across the country.
